In ancient time, since there were no schools, the children were sent to gurukul to gain some knowledge from Rishi (the most knowledgeable person of that time). There were no class or standards like nursery or class 10th.
They do as they were instructed by their guru, and they were very concentrated, polite, wise and disciplined students.
This is the overview of the students of ancient india.
